Wait for actual deletion by tracking UID changes.
The poll exits when Get succeeds, but the resource may not have been deleted yet. If the original policy still exists or is immediately recreated, Get succeeds without confirming reconciliation occurred. Store the original UID before deletion and wait for it to change to ensure the delete was actually observed.

Guard against nil Terminated state.
After waitForPodCompletion, the container's State.Terminated field might still be nil in edge cases (e.g., race with kubelet status reporting). Accessing Terminated.ExitCode without a nil check will panic.
